The main focus of this class is to learn techniques and tips to help you achieve a professional finish. Covering the cake and board is the priority because a lovely finish at this stage will serve well for decorating your cake. As Lindy says don’t be fooled by a simple design… they are the hardest to do because those little flaws have no-where to hide!!

The weather is giving us some challenges today, it’s very humid and there is a lot of moisture in the air so nothing is drying well and the sugarpaste is still wet. It’s beyond your control cake friends so Lindy is giving our students some tips on how to deal with the weather!!
